An example of personification from "The House on Mango Street" is when Esperanza says 'It's small and red with tight steps in front and windows so small you'd think they were holding their breath'. Another example of a metaphor in the novel is when Esperanza says that 'At school they say my name funny as if the syllables were made of tin and hurt the roof of your mouth,' she is comparing the apparent difficulty for those at her school in saying her foreign name to tin that could slice their mouths.
